Note:
I put in the init_instance() presuming you wanted to do some extra work in
there -- such as whatever lock() and unlock() are doing.
If you don't need to do any extra work, then you can collapse it to the
simpler:
----------------------------------------------------------------------
myclass* myclass::get_instance() // public: static
{
static myclass* instance = new myclass;
return instance;
}
----------------------------------------------------------------------
